Rapper Ray J has publicly shared details of a serious health crisis, revealing that his heart is currently functioning at only 25 per cent capacity. The 45-year-old artist was rushed to hospital earlier this month after experiencing significant heart pain, leading to a diagnosis of a severe case of pneumonia.
Hospital Admission and Medical Tests
The performer, whose real name is William Ray Norwood Jr, was admitted to a medical facility in Las Vegas on January 6. During his hospital stay, he underwent comprehensive testing including X-rays and an echocardiogram to determine the underlying causes of his distressing symptoms.
Emotional Livestream Revelations
In a series of emotional livestream clips posted days after his hospital release, Ray J painted a concerning picture of his health situation. He made startling comments about his mortality, stating "2027 is definitely a wrap for me" while making a cutting motion across his neck.
When a friend attempted to counter this pessimistic outlook, the singer responded that this assessment came directly from his medical professionals. The clips revealed a man deeply reflecting on his life choices and their consequences.
Lifestyle Impact and Heart Damage
Ray J openly discussed how years of substance use have affected his health, admitting to extensive alcohol and drug consumption that has severely compromised his cardiac function. "I thought I could handle all the alcohol, I could handle all the Adderall. I thought I could handle all the drugs, but I couldn't," he confessed during the emotional broadcast.
The singer specifically mentioned that the right side of his heart has sustained significant damage, describing it as "black" and "done." He expressed regret about his lifestyle choices, stating "I shouldn't have went this hard, bro" and acknowledging that his actions have "curbed my time here."
Family Support and Previous Health Battles
During his livestream, Ray J expressed gratitude toward his family members who have provided support during this difficult period. He revealed that his parents were assisting with medical appointments while his sister, fellow singer Brandy, has taken responsibility for his financial obligations "for the rest of the year."
This recent health emergency is not the performer's first encounter with pneumonia. In 2021, he was previously hospitalised with the same illness, at one point requiring oxygen support to assist his breathing.
Personal and Legal Challenges
The health crisis occurs during a particularly turbulent period in Ray J's personal life. In November, he was arrested in Los Angeles on suspicion of making criminal threats following a heated argument with his estranged wife, Princess Love, during a Thanksgiving livestream.
Police allegations included claims that he pointed a firearm at her during the incident, though Ray J later explained he did so to prevent her from driving away with their two children following a family dispute. A protective order remains in effect, preventing contact with Princess Love or their children, seven-year-old Melody and six-year-old Epik.
Despite these ongoing personal and legal challenges, Ray J mentioned that his children have substantial financial security, with "at least $10 million" established in trust funds for their future.
